Bill Cosby became the first African American to receive an Emmy for best actor in a dramatic series, for his role in "I Spy" on this day in 1966.

Boxer "Marvelous" Marvin Hagler born in Newark, New Jersey on this day in 1952.

Camilla Williams, the African American woman to sign a contract with a major American opera company appears in the title role of Madama Butterfly with the New York City Opera on this day in 1946.

Jazz singer Al Jarreau was born in Milwaukee, Wisconsin on this day in 1940.
